If you observe sustained backpressure during a release window, check the channel lag dashboard before rolling back — transient spikes under five minutes are expected after large campaign sends. Persistent backpressure beyond fifteen minutes usually indicates a consumer crash loop and warrants a hold on the release. For release-blocking questions, dashboard access, or threshold tuning requests, contact the delivery infrastructure team below.

escalation mailbox, tadug-bagag: gileth@nelvroforge.corp

Do NOT change ROUND_MODE without
# re-running the reconciliation suite; the Farrow Drift incident of last
# spring came from a half-up rounding change that accumulated a visible
# discrepancy across high-volume pairs. Intermediate precision is fixed
# in code, not here. The rates provider requires authentication before
# any quote is served. Its credential is set on the next line:

secret setting of kageg-bawep: RELAY_SECRET5=3c3b0

// Welcome to the team. This client talks to Gatewright, our internal API
// gateway, which enforces a token-bucket rate limit per service identity:
// 200 requests/min sustained, bursts up to 500. If you exceed it you'll get
// a 429 with a Retry-After header — respect it, because repeated violations
// trip a circuit breaker that locks the identity for ten minutes. The retry
// policy below uses jittered exponential backoff for exactly that reason.
// The gateway authenticates this client with the service key below.

API key for bageg-kajef: vxb2-ss

Welcome to the Ledgermoor support rotation. As of the Q3 release, payroll exports from Ledgermoor switched from fixed-width to delimited format, and several partner integrations still expect the old layout. Conversion tooling lives in the migration vault, which support can unlock during incidents. Before your first shift, store the vault recovery passphrase in your personal manager. The passphrase is:

strongbox words: praix-olimir